Nusantara Development Initiatives (NDI) is a nonprofit social enterprise that focuses on women, technology, and social impact. Its flagship program, Program Rumah Terang Nusantara (Mothers of Light Program), aims to end energy poverty and create growth in Indonesian villages by training rural women to become solar lamp entrepreneurs.

The Institute for Management Development and Singapore University of Technology and Design rank cities in the Smart City Index according to technological, economic and human criteria (e.g., the quality of life, the environment and inclusiveness).
